Abstract
A calibration device is described for calibrating a scatterometer, which is designed in particular for measuring a particle concentration in exhaust gases of motor vehicles. The calibration device has at least one scattering body which emits scattered light having a defined intensity and distribution when irradiated with a light beam, the scattering body having an emission surface for the scattered light, to which is assigned at least one light sensor for detecting the scattered light exiting the emission surface. A screening body having at least one screen opening through which the scattered light exits in the direction of the at least one light sensor is assigned to the emission surface of the scattering body.
